Duties and Responsibilities
Oversee the quality system in Production

  • Evaluate, maintain and update the quality and food safety management system according to FSSC 22000 and other requirements
  • Monitor, evaluate and implement manufacturing systems and procedures to ensure that quality and food safety standards are consistently met
  • Ensure that procedures are followed correctly regarding change control at Production level
  • Ensure validation studies for equipment, block flow diagram and process are completed and available
  • Monitor and evaluate the efficiency of cleaning and dis-infection systems in the plant.
  • Identify qualityand food safety issues and help/support with specialist knowledge to solve the issues
  • Conduct and verify that food safety and quality related training is done and encourage a proper food safety culture

Oversee that the quality and food safety requirements are met

  • Coordinate and provide support to Production regarding trials, new processes and changes
  • Ensure effective communication (written, verbal) with all levels on processes, products and changes that will influence quality/food safety
  • Liaise with Production regarding investigation of complaints
  • Assist with product recalls and withdrawals when requested
  • Ensure all updated specifications from PT&T are issued and implemented per branch through the abovementioned system
  • Investigate and assist Production when product, packaging & raw material does not comply to specifications (concessions)
  • Participate in brainstorming sessions to ensure continual improvement and cost savings to operating procedures

Investigate complaints, incidents and corrective actions regarding quality and food safety

  • Conduct, report and record investigations related to quality deviations and implement corrective actions
  • Ensure effective corrective and preventative actions with Production teams

Assist with Quality and Food safety Audits

  • Ensure that the facility is aware and available for all related audits
  • Validate that the relevant documentations are in place for the audit
  • Ensure that the corrective actions of previous findings are addressed
  • Ensure that proactive steps are taken to minimise risks, findings, etc.
  • Conduct and participate in regular audits to ensure that requirements are met
